The RTP of 96.49% is right around the industry average of ~96%. This represents a fair return that's in line with what most modern slots offer.
Very high volatility delivers the most extreme payout profile — long dry spells punctuated by potentially massive wins. Only recommended for experienced players with substantial bankrolls and high risk tolerance.
About 1 in 3 spins results in a win. This is a moderate hit frequency that balances win frequency with payout size.
